/// @file
///     @author Don Gagne <don@thegagnes.com>

#include "Fact.h"

#include <QtQml>

Fact::Fact(void) :
    _componentId(-1),
    _value(0),
    _type(FactMetaData::valueTypeInt32),
    _metaData(NULL)
{    
    FactMetaData* metaData = new FactMetaData(_type, this);
    setMetaData(metaData);
}

Fact::Fact(int componentId, QString name, FactMetaData::ValueType_t type, QObject* parent) :
    QObject(parent),
    _name(name),
    _componentId(componentId),
    _value(0),
    _type(type),
    _metaData(NULL)
{

}

void Fact::setValue(const QVariant& value)
{
    QVariant newValue;
    
    switch (type()) {
        case FactMetaData::valueTypeInt8:
        case FactMetaData::valueTypeInt16:
        case FactMetaData::valueTypeInt32:
            newValue = QVariant(value.toInt());
            break;

        case FactMetaData::valueTypeUint8:
        case FactMetaData::valueTypeUint16:
        case FactMetaData::valueTypeUint32:
            newValue = QVariant(value.toUInt());
            break;

        case FactMetaData::valueTypeFloat:
            newValue = QVariant(value.toFloat());
            break;

        case FactMetaData::valueTypeDouble:
            newValue = QVariant(value.toDouble());
            break;
    }
    
    if (newValue != _value) {
        _value.setValue(newValue);
        emit valueChanged(_value);
        emit _containerValueChanged(_value);
    }
}
